Jerry Seinfeld is bringing his new tour to Erie this spring with a stop at the Warner Theatre.
Seinfeld will take the stage at the Warner Theatre, 811 State St., on May 15 at 7 p.m.
According to Gus Pine, the executive director for Erie Events, Seinfeld has performed in Erie seven times before, with the most recent being in May of 2023.
The last time Seinfeld performed in Erie, Pine says Seinfeld performed in front of a sold-out crowd of more than 2,200 people.
Seinfeld is known for his work in comedy, acting and filmmaking. He is best known for co-creating and starring in the NBC sitcom “Seinfeld” which ran for nine seasons from 1989 to 1998. Seinfeld also hosted the popular “Comedians in Cars getting Coffee” talk show for 11 seasons, which debuted on Crackle in 2012 before moving to Netflix in 2018.
When do Jerry Seinfeld tickets go on sale in Erie?
Pine says tickets will be available on the Erie Events website on Feb. 27 at 10 a.m. Ticket prices start at $68.50 per person. Premium seating options will also be available.
